Acute myocardial ischemia causes myocardial necrosis with subsequent endogenous inflammation, leading to myocardial damage, ventricular dilation, and dysfunction. Colchicine is an inexpensive, orally administered and potent anti-inflammatory medication, so our study aimed to investigate the effect of colchicine on inflammatory markers including NLR and cardiac function in STEMI non-diabetic patients. | ||||
